# AI data center demand driving semiconductor supply shortages

> Live situation record from CLSTR: https://clstr.news/situations/ai-data-center-demand-driving-semiconductor-supply-shortages
> Updated: 2026-08-17T14:00:30.000Z. Sources: 6. Developments: 2.

The rapid expansion of artificial intelligence is creating significant supply chain pressures across the semiconductor industry. Intel has reported a manufacturing bottleneck where demand for data center and AI chips is outpacing factory output. To address shortages in server processors and rising capital needs, the company has increased its 2026 capital spending projections to over $20 billion and initiated a $20 billion stock offering.

Simultaneously, the demand for AI data centers is driving a surge in prices for indium phosphide (InP) substrates, which are essential for manufacturing lasers used in optical modules for ultra-fast data transmission. Prices for InP wafers have risen sharply in China, with analysts predicting further increases. In response to this supply crunch, Japanese producer JX Advanced Metals has announced plans to invest approximately $752 million over four years to expand production.

## Timeline

### 2026-08-17: Indium phosphide prices surge due to AI data center demand

Demand for indium phosphide, a critical material for AI data center optical transmission, is causing significant price spikes and supply chain pressures in China and Japan.

### 2026-08-14: Intel faces supply shortage as data center demand exceeds output

Intel faces a supply crunch as data center and AI chip demand outpaces manufacturing capacity, prompting a $20 billion capital spending increase for 2026.
